Job Title: Strategic Sourcing Director

Job Summary:

We are seeking a highly experienced Strategic Sourcing Director to join our team at CFA Institute. As a key member of our procurement leadership team, you will be responsible for developing and executing strategic sourcing plans that drive cost savings, process efficiency, and supplier performance improvement.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with senior management to define sourcing priorities and strategies, and develop and execute strategic sourcing plans aligned with the organization's goals and objectives.
  • Collaborate with key stakeholders to understand business needs and translate them into actionable sourcing plans.
  • Jointly develop category strategies with business unit leadership and assessment partner input.
  • Establish category management capabilities and develop a deep understanding of the vendor landscape.
  • Analyze market trends and industry dynamics to identify sourcing opportunities and risks.
  • Streamline procurement processes and procedures to improve efficiency and reduce costs.
  • Implement best practices and tools for sourcing, contract management, and supplier performance evaluation.
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and internal policies throughout the procurement lifecycle.
  • Lead complex high-dollar/vendor risk negotiations and support sourcing managers in negotiations while monitoring/delivering on savings targets for annual cost reduction improvements.
  • Evaluate vendor capabilities, performance, and financial stability to ensure a reliable and competitive supply chain.
  • Negotiate contracts, pricing, and terms with vendors to achieve optimal value while minimizing risk.
  • Establish and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ers to drive innovation and continuous improvement.
  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ders, including finance, legal, operations, and business units, to understand their sourcing needs and ensure alignment with enterprise initiatives.
  • Serve as the focal escalation point for procurement, TPRM leaders, and business unit leaders to raise issues that cannot be resolved within the function.
  • Foster a culture of collaboration and communication to drive alignment and maximize value across the organization.
  • Provide strategic guidance and RFP support to business units in the selection and management of suppliers.
  • Serve as a subject matter expert and trusted advisor on sourcing-related matters to internal stakeholders.
  • Responsible for the ownership, management, steady improvement, and consistent adoption/usage of procurement practices across the enterprise.
  • Identify and mitigate sourcing-related risks, including supply chain disruptions, vendor failures, and regulatory compliance issues.
  • Monitor and report on key performance indicators (KPIs) related to sourcing efficiency, cost savings, and supplier performance.
  • Build and develop a high-performing team by providing coaching, mentoring, and professional development opportunities.
  • Foster a culture of continuous learning, knowledge sharing, and innovation.
  • Recruit and retain top talent to support the organization's strategic sourcing objectives.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's Degree or equivalent.
  • 10+ years of experience in strategic sourcing, procurement, or supply chain management, preferably in the financial services industry.
  • 5+ years in a management/leader role.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in business administration, finance, supply chain management, or a related field. Master's degree or MBA preferred.
  • Strong understanding of financial services operations, regulatory requirements, and industry best practices.
  • Proven track record of developing and executing sourcing strategies that drive cost savings, process efficiency, and supplier performance improvement.
  • Strong interpersonal skills and ability to work collaboratively with multiple business owners and key stakeholders.
  • Excellent negotiation, contract management, and vendor relationship management skills.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, with proficiency in data analysis and financial modeling.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ate effectively across functions and levels of the organization.
  • Certification in procurement (e.g., CSCP, CPSM) or supply chain management (e.g., CSCMP) is a plus.
  • Proven ability to lead in a matrix organization, fostering a collaborative and inclusive culture that motivates teams to excel and achieve shared goals.
  • Clear and concise communication, both written and verbal, with the ability to convey complex information in a compelling and understandable manner.
